Output 89db5232a5a2865c711e8885b4e9f290d4bfed3a830a205621e53e83cfc87496:1

value
700576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cac7c00513dad551a6e01d2e1d5f361539f7c5a OP_EQUALVERIFY OP_CHECKSIG
address
17zQz1EChfPmyQYAfRNJPfRq9tXLuEDwZk
transaction
89db5232a5a2865c711e8885b4e9f290d4bfed3a830a205621e53e83cfc87496
confirmations
530406
spent
true